Text Me Merry Christmas

Album: Under the Influence: Holiday Edition (2014)

  • A Christmas song for the digital age, this one starts with a typical holiday scenario: a couple who will be spending Christmas apart. However, instead of a card or even a phone call, the girl just wants a text message from her guy so she'll know he cares.

    Most millennials will never roast chestnuts by an open fire, but they are sure to be near their phones over the holidays. As this song points out, a text message is the perfect way to show your love, especially if you choose just the right emoji.
  • Straight No Chaser is a 10-man a cappella group specializing in Christmas songs; their offbeat rendition of "Twelve Days of Christmas" got them a record deal.

    They needed a female voice for this song, so they enlisted Kristen Bell, a singer/actress who voiced Anna in the Disney movie Frozen, and gained a legion of fans from her starring role on the TV series (and movie) Veronica Mars. Bell says she had a lot of fun working on this song. "The lyrics are smart and creative, and musically it was a blast to sing a cappella with Straight No Chaser," she said. "I'm excited to be part of what could be a Christmas classic for our current generation."
  • "Text Me Merry Christmas" was written by David Javerbaum and Adam Schlesinger. The pair are a top team for contemporary comedy numbers; they've written musical bits for the Tony and Emmy award ceremonies, along with tunes for other TV specials, including A Colbert Christmas. Schlesinger is a member of the band Fountains of Wayne. "If you want to make a living as a musician, you try to be involved in as many things as you can," he told us.
  • A lyric video was made for this song with the words displayed in text message form. Another claymation video was also produced, this one done by the JASH comedy crew along with Cuppa Coffee Studios studios. Done in the style of the Rudolph The Red-Nosed Reindeer and Santa Claus Is Comin' To Town Rankin-Bass TV specials, it features an animated Kristen Bell along with lots of product placement.

    Bell is a good candidate for a viral video - her appearance on Ellen where she revealed home footage of her sloth surprise racked up over 20 million views.
